A Call for Mutual Care

People with disabilities and compromised immune systems suffer great risk of complication due to contracting viruses like Covid-19 or the flu. Considerations from the 2020-2022 coronavirus pandemic can be applied to other viruses, such as the influenza virus, to provide greater safety to those among us who are immunocompromised and disabled. Considerations for Church Gatherings invites congregations to examine the ways that those with disabilities and compromised immune systems are excluded from faith communities and take action to provide safe spaces during peak Covid-19 and flu rates.
